Hugo Thomel's team introduces ANA (A Normal Adversary), an action model for Magic: The Gathering that mimics human play. With only 5M parameters, it runs on CPU, making decisions in 12ms and predicting human picks with 90% accuracy. The team sees this as a step towards people-shaped policies, with future applications in robotics. Try it now.
